Role & Responsibilities
- Define and implement HR strategy aligned with Cartier’s business objectives for the assigned scope (store network, region or corporate functions).
- Partner with senior leadership to advise on organisational design, workforce planning and talent priorities.
- Lead employee relations, performance management and disciplinary processes, ensuring legal compliance and fair outcomes.
- Oversee recruitment, onboarding and retention initiatives to attract high-calibre talent for luxury retail and corporate roles.
- Design and deliver leadership development, succession planning and learning programmes to upskill managers and high-potential employees.
- Manage compensation and benefits discussions locally and contribute to global compensation reviews and job grading exercises.
- Ensure day-to-day HR operations and HRIS data integrity; drive process improvements and digitalisation of HR workflows.
- Act as a subject-matter expert on French labour law, collective bargaining agreements and local regulatory obligations.
